Crime victims '˜let down by courts'

The UK's criminal justice system does not do well enough when victims come into contact with courts and the wider criminal justice system, according to Herts policing boss David Lloyd.

The Police and Crime Commissioner spoke out following the publication of a Parliamentary report .

He said: “The key to getting it right is to establish effective and collaborative partnerships.”
